Pediatric First Aid Course

A 6-hour, in-person course equipping non-healthcare professionals — parents, caregivers, and educators — with the skills to respond to emergencies in infants and children such as choking and seizures.

6 hours Classroom / In-person First Aid

About the Course

Equips individuals with the knowledge and skills to respond effectively to emergency situations involving infants and children, including choking, seizures, and other pediatric emergencies. Target audience: those who are not healthcare providers or professional rescuers but need to know how to respond in child-related emergencies.

Certification

CNA Training Institute is an Accredited and Approved Training Center of ASHI. Participants receive certification upon successful completion. Refresher courses available; aligned with HABC standards.
